On Fri, Jul 31, 2026 at 06:38:38PM +0200, Milad wrote:
> Quick update, i also tested v2026.04 as well, and it also boots the SD card
> correctly with the same clean pattern as v2025.10/v2026.01, straight
> through to GRUB and Debian, no cluster read errors. Log below.
> 
> So the regression is most likely somewhere between v2026.04 and v2026.07.
